Describe the moment when you received your money. How did you feel?
I ha just woken up to start my day when I received the money. I immediately changed the day's programs and embarked on how to collect and plan to spend the money. It was the happiest day of my life.
Describe the biggest difference in your daily life since you started receiving payments from GiveDirectly.
The biggest difference in my daily life is the happiness I got having improved my home and bought heifer. The biggest if them all is the motorbike that we bought for my husband. We used to spend money on a daily transport to take to work place. We spend less lately which had allowed home to do more and eran more. Family income has now increased thanks to GiveDirectly.
What did you spend your most recent transfer(s) on?
I spent the money I received on the first transfer on buying a motorcycle. My husband is a veterinary practitioner. He covers long distances everyday to visit farms. He used to take a motorcycle taxi which is very expensive given that he travels everyday. We are so glad to have bought him his own. I then bought a heifer and chickens to keep. I also bought some furniture for the house.

What does receiving this money mean to you?
Buying a 1000 litre water tank at @$100, initiating a in poutry keeping project that will cost a total of $150 as well as buying a dairy cow for milking at $350 is what receiving this money means to me. The remaining part of my transfer will enable me to improve my house by cementing the walls, installing roof ceiling boards as well as tiles on the floor.
What is the happiest part of your day?
When my spouse exits home every morning for work, i always pray that he succeeds in getting a job that would earn him some income by the end of the day. It is always a sigh of relief every evening when he arrives home after a successful day, which makes this the happiest part of my day.
What is the biggest hardship you've faced in your life?
My spouse who is a veterinary doctor is the sole bread winner of this family. However, his job is not reliable and does not pay well due to the remoteness of this place we live in. All he earns is fully spent on buying daily meals for the family. I have always wished to support him in providing for the family but lack of financial support has denied me a chance of starting up a poultry keeping business which has always been my wish
